    About this experience

    Birdwatching at Maui Bird House is a dynamic experience for both seasoned birders and beginners alike. Our workshop blends education with the fun of being outdoors. Listen to the beautiful chorus of Maui's birds and see how many birds live amongst the trees at our property. Participants enjoy stunning bi-coastal views views of the Pacific Ocean and neighboring islands: Lanai, Molokai, Kaho‘olawe and Molokini Crater. Turn around and you will see Haleakala National Park and the observatory. Enjoy delicious organic, farm to table snacks and beverages while you participate in birdwatching from two bird viewing stations. This will be a birdwatching experience you will be sure to enjoy.

    What are the best things to do in Maui?

    +

    Maui's three signature days are the Hana road, the Haleakala summit sunrise and the Molokini snorkel sail, and all three are logistics problems as much as experiences. Sunrise summit entry is permit-controlled, Hana is a ten-hour driving day, and Molokini boats vary wildly in size. Our ranking rewards operators who handle permits and keep boat capacity low.     When is the best time to visit Maui?

    +

    April to May and September to October. Whale season runs December to April. Booking patterns follow the same curve: prices and queues climb in peak weeks, while shoulder season gives you better availability on the top-ranked experiences and more room to change plans.
